Answer:
1.46 x 10⁶g
Step-by-step explanation:
Given parameters:
Weight of each bowling ball = 7.3 x 10³g
Number of balls in the bowling alley = 2.0 x 10²bowling balls
Unknown
The weight of the balls in the alley = ?
Solution:
To find the weight of the balls in the alley, multiply the mass of each balls with the total number of balls;
Weight of the balls = 7.3 x 10³ x 2.0 x 10²
Weight of the balls = (7.3 x 2.0) x 10³⁺²
Weight of the balls = 14.6 x 10⁵g
Therefore, the weight of the balls = 1.46 x 10⁶g
